These products generally require professional Lithium Battery Air Freight solutions because standalone lithium batteries are usually regulated under dangerous goods transportation rules.
For example, UN3480 Shipping applies to lithium-ion batteries transported separately from equipment. Different battery types may have different transportation requirements depending on their watt-hour rating, packaging method, and airline restrictions.
Standard lithium batteries may sometimes be accepted through passenger aircraft cargo channels subject to airline approval and applicable regulations. However, high-power lithium batteries, oversized batteries, or shipments exceeding passenger aircraft limitations may require freighter aircraft solutions.
Before shipment, companies should confirm battery specifications and transportation feasibility with a professional logistics provider.

Required Documents for Lithium Battery Shipping
Proper documentation is essential for successful lithium battery transportation. Common documents include:
- MSDS
- UN38.3 Test Summary
- Classification Report for Transport of Goods
- Commercial Invoice
- Packing List
- Other documents if required
Complete and accurate documentation helps airlines review shipments efficiently and reduces unnecessary export risks.
Spare Lithium Battery Packaging Requirements
Packaging is one of the most important parts of lithium battery transportation. Spare lithium batteries must be packed to reduce the risk of short circuits, physical damage, and accidental activation.
Common packaging requirements include:
- Individual insulation
- Strong outer carton
- Proper cushioning
- Lithium battery marks and labels
- UN specification packaging where required

Destination Airport Information for Federated States of Micronesia
The main international gateway is Pohnpei International Airport, which handles international passenger and cargo operations.
Due to limited direct air cargo connections, shipments may be routed through major international aviation hubs before final delivery. Depending on available airline networks, connections through Hong Kong, Singapore, Australia, or other regional aviation centers may be considered.
Actual routes depend on airline availability, battery requirements, and operational conditions.
